The fight would make sense for the UFC because Stephens finished his last fight, a UFC 189 comeback knockout of Dennis Bermudez, in such impressive fashion and the promotion would have a readymade day-saver if their UFC 194 main event falls apart in Edgar.
If the matchmakers do add Edgar v Stephens to the December 12th event then it will be one of the most stacked cards in UFC history as the main card currently features Aldo v McGregor, Weidman v Rockhold and Romero v Jacare. Explore more on these topics:
